Plasmid Profile and Antibiotic Resistance Pattern of Bacteria from Abattoirs in Port Harcourt City, Nigeria

Abstract: Several activities occur in abattoirs including receiving, slaughtering and sale of cattle for meat protein. In rearing of these animals, antibiotics and vaccines are incorporated as part of their meals as well as in the treatment of their infections. The regular use of antibiotics leading to the increased occurrence of antibiotic resistant organisms worldwide and also from abattoir samples, has prompted the determination of plasmid profile in these microorganisms as the plasmids act as a faster means of trans… Show more

“…Drugs with lower Minimum Inhibitory Concentrations (MICs) such as Ofloxacin and Cloxacillin exhibited higher inhibitory activity against the isolates compared with those with higher MICs such as Augmentin which may be attributed to the frequent use of these antimicrobial drugs for treatment of infections; this trend has been reported by Adesoji et al [41] and Harrison and Bratcher [42], who studied the susceptibility of some microorganisms from abattoir sources to some drugs including Augmentin and cefuroxime. This poses a threat as treatment against infections caused by these organisms becomes difficult or may take a longer time to respond against the causative agent [39]. Microbial drug resistance has been reported to be linked with mechanisms such as inappropriate use of the drugs, widespread use of antibiotics in the production of animal feeds, its use in treatment of infections and for prophylaxis and excretion of metabolized or non-metabolized administered drugs by animals into the environment which undergo transformation into their active forms [43,19,44,45].…”

“…The presence of plasmid in Bacteria especially enteric organisms has been reported by other researchers in Nigeria [36] The presence of plasmid DNA in all the isolates implies that the resistance to commonly used antibiotics by this bacteria may be plasmid-mediated and also they serve as reservoirs for resistance plasmids that may be transferred to otherwise susceptible bacteria making them resistant, thus increasing the ocurrence of antibiotic resistance among microorganism. This in agreement with the finding of Ogbonna and Azuonwu [36].…”
